    It has become a commodity and status symbol, similar to vintage Ferraris, where the demand far outstrips supply. In the states, there are two releases a year. Within hours of each the product is sold out with a significant portion going up on the secondary market for multiples of the retail price. It might actually be easier to find in Europe.

    I just bought a bottle of Old Weller Antique Original 107 which is supposedly made from the same raw distillate that eventually becomes Pappy. According to a recent review, "while you're not in danger of confusing this with that, the family resemblance is there." About 30 bucks.
